One of the primary changes AI will introduce is enhanced efficiency in supply chain operations. Traditional distribution methods often rely on historical data and manual processes, which can lead to errors, delays, and higher operational costs. With AI algorithms analyzing real-time data—from market demand to shipping conditions—automotive engine components distributors will be able to predict the needs of their clients with unprecedented accuracy. This predictive capability will not only streamline inventory management but also reduce waste, ensuring that suppliers can meet demand without overstocking or understocking components.
Moreover, the implementation of AI-driven analytics will allow distributors to optimize their logistic networks. By using AI to evaluate routes, weather conditions, and traffic data, distributors can enhance their delivery processes. This level of optimization ensures that automotive engine components reach their destinations quicker, which is crucial in an industry where time is often linked to profitability. Imagine a distributor who can ensure just-in-time deliveries, aligning with the production schedules of automakers. This will not only improve operational efficiency but also strengthen relationships with clients who rely on timely component availability.
Personalization is another area where AI can make a significant impact. In today’s market, customers are no longer satisfied with a one-size-fits-all approach. By leveraging machine learning, automotive engine components distributors can analyze purchasing patterns and preferences, allowing for tailored offerings that meet the specific needs of their clients. This level of personalization can enhance customer satisfaction and loyalty, setting the distributor apart from competitors who remain anchored to generic sales tactics.
Furthermore, AI can facilitate superior demand forecasting. Accurate predictions about which components will be needed and when can protect distributors from the pitfalls of excess inventory and stockouts. By employing AI algorithms that factor in a multitude of variables—from seasonal trends to economic indicators—distributors can align their inventory more closely with real-world demand, thus reducing costs and improving service levels.
The integration of AI also extends beyond logistics and inventory management. Customer service, often a critical aspect of any distribution business, stands to benefit greatly from AI tools. Chatbots powered by natural language processing can engage customers, providing instant responses to inquiries about product specifications, availability, and pricing. This not only speeds up the communication process but also frees human agents to handle more complex issues, resulting in an overall enhancement of service quality.

In addition to improving internal operations and customer engagement, AI has transformative potential in risk management for automotive engine component distributors. By employing predictive analytics, businesses can identify potential supply chain disruptions—be they from supplier issues, geopolitical events, or natural disasters—before they escalate into critical problems. This proactive risk assessment allows distributors to create contingency plans, ultimately safeguarding their operations against unforeseen challenges.
Moreover, the impact of AI on sustainability in engine component distribution cannot be overlooked. With growing pressure on industries to reduce their environmental impact, AI offers solutions for greener distribution practices. For instance, AI can optimize routing to minimize fuel consumption and emissions, while predictive maintenance driven by AI can extend the life of delivery vehicles. Adopting such practices not only benefits the planet but also resonates with modern consumers who are increasingly eco-conscious.
However, the transition to AI-enhanced distribution does present challenges. Distributors must invest in technology and training to adapt to these new tools effectively. The shift may require a cultural change within the organization, emphasizing data-driven decision-making over traditional practices. Moreover, there is the pressing need for appropriate cybersecurity measures, as increasing reliance on AI systems opens the door to new vulnerabilities.
